THIS DAY IN GENIUS HISTORY

1520 – Portuguese explorer Ferdinand Magellan passed through the strait which bears his name to the Pacific ocean.
1919 – American-born Lady Astor became the first woman to take a seat on the British Parliament.
1942 – Almost 500 people died in the Coconut Grove nightclub fire in Boston.
1943 – Churchill, Roosevelt, and Stalin met in Tehran for their first meeting during World War II.
1964 – The U.S. spacecraft Mariner 4 launched—on its way to the first successful mission to Mars.
1990 – Margaret Thatcher resigned as prime minister of Great Britain; John Major took over.

Irene Cara Dies

Irene Cara, award-winning singer of popular ‘80s songs “Fame” and “FlashdanceWhat a Feeling” has died. She was 63.  A statement was posted on early Saturday morning from her official Twitter account on behalf of her publicist. The cause of death is “currently unknown.”  “It is with profound sadness that on behalf of her family I announce the passing of Irene Cara,” the statement said.  “The Academy Award winning actress, singer, songwriter, and producer passed away in her Florida home. Her cause of death is currently unknown and will be released when information is available.”  “Irene’s family has requested privacy as they process their grief. She was a beautifully gifted soul whose legacy will live forever through her music and films. Funeral services are pending and a memorial for her fans will be planned at a future date,” the statement concluded.  Cara rose to stardom after being cast in the 1980 musical “Fame.”  Following her work on “Fame,” she was nominated for two Grammys for Best New Artist and Best Female Pop Vocal Artist.

Shakira Speaks Out On Tax Trial

Shakira has released a statement ahead of a trial that could see her sentenced to eight years in jail.  She has been accused of failing to pay 14.5 million euros (£13 million) in taxes on income earned between 2012 and 2014.  Prosecutors have alleged she spent more than half of that period in Spain and should have paid taxes in the country, even though her official residence was in the Bahamas.  This week, Shakira – who has repeatedly denied any wrongdoing – said she feels ‘violated’ by Spanish tax authorities.  “It is unacceptable that, in its accusation, the tax authorities are not respecting the legal certainty that must be guaranteed to any taxpayer, not my fundamental rights,” she said.  “As well as that they are trying to damage a reputation earned with the work of many years… in my case they have violated my right to privacy and the presumption of innocence, basic rights of any citizen.”  Her representatives added: “What actually occurred were sporadic presences, thus resulting in an accusation based on mere conjecture.  The statement also indicated that Shakira would not be making a deal and was prepared to go to trial to prove her innocence.  “Shakira continues to maintain her firm will to comply with all her tax obligations in Spain, as well as in all the countries where she has resided or performed during her long professional career,” it continues.

Giant Goldfish

A British angler who cast his line at a carp fishery in France had his photos go viral after he reeled in a monster 67.4-pound goldfish.  Bluewater Lakes, a carp fishery in Champagne, posted photos to Facebook showing Andy Hackett, 42, posing with his prize catch, a massive goldfish known locally as “The Carrot.”  The fishery said the goldfish was put into the lake 15 years ago to give anglers something interesting to catch, but it wasn’t until last year that the fish was noted to have grown to a size in excess of 60 pounds.  Bluewater Lakes shared a video of The Carrot being returned to the water after being weighed and photographed.

Oldest Living Dog

A California dog named Gino has been named the oldest dog living by Guinness World Records after the canine was confirmed to be over 22 years old.  Owner Alex Wolf said he and his college roommates adopted the then-2-year-old dog from Colorado’s Humane Society of Boulder Valley in 2002.  “He’s been there every step of the way,” Wolf told TODAY.com. “I’m so glad we got him. He’s the best.”  Guinness World Records verified Gino was born Sept. 24, 2000, earning him the title of oldest dog living.  The previous record-holder, a canine named TobyKeith, is also still living, but is only 21 years old.  Wolf attributed Gino’s continuing good health to a balanced diet, veterinary care and the canine’s own zest for life.  “I give him all the credit,” Wolf said. “He’s gotten a lot of love, and I think he’s just a strong dog.”

Giant Guacamole

A Mexican city’s inaugural Avocado Expo featured a Guinness World Record being broken when a team of 300 cooks mixed up 10,957 pounds of guacamole.  The Avocado Expo in Periban, Michoacan, officially broke the Guinness World Record for largest serving of guacamole, a record previously set by an 8,351.1 serving of guac mixed up in Tancitaro, Michoacan, in 2018.  The dish included more than 10 tons of Periban-grown avocados, as well as onions, tomatoes, serrano pepper, lime and cilantro.  No Guinness World Records adjudicators were present for the event, but the organization was able to verify the record from afar via livestream.

7 Ways To Make Holiday Travel Just A Tiny Bit Less Stressful This Year

HUFFINGTON POST

 

Plan ahead

If you’re worried about sudden changes to your travel itinerary, it may be helpful to make a plan ahead of time.  Vasan recommends thinking of potential situations like flight cancellations, weather changes and lost baggage. You can then incorporate steps such as knowing alternate flight options or taking only carry-ons, if you have the option to do so.

“Having a ‘crisis plan’ in place can decrease your feelings of anxiety because you already know what to do if something disrupts your itinerary,” she said.

 

Balance your itinerary

Trying to fit everything into your trip, from visiting multiple family members to touring new places, can be a lot.  “Don’t feel obligated to make a fully booked travel itinerary or feel like you have to be productive at all times. Focus on spending quality time with others and make sure to spend some time for yourself to take care of your mental health,” said Katie Duke, a nurse practitioner and member of FIGS’ health care advisory board.

If you’re traveling for an organized event like a holiday, give yourself some space before or afterward to take a relaxing break. Duke recommends doing something that gives you joy, like taking a walk outdoors or grabbing your favorite drink at a local cafe.

 

Practice mindfulness

Mindfulness, the ability to be present in the moment, has been associated with reduced anxiety. There are many ways to practice mindfulness, like focusing on your breathing, journaling how you’re feeling, or engaging in a guided meditation.  “The physical action of taking a few deep breaths can be really useful in releasing stress and promoting a state of calm,” Vasan said.

 

Entertain yourself

During your journey, you may find yourself spending more time waiting than planned due to delays. While this may be stressful, think of it as an opportunity to do something fun and entertaining to boost your mood, Vasan said.  Be creative and engage in an activity you enjoy, like finding a new book to read, starting a new TV series, drawing or even listening to a podcast episode.

 

Stay hydrated

It’s easy to forget to drink water throughout the day, especially during the colder months. Make sure you’re drinking enough water this holiday season, said Supriya Lal, a registered dietitian based in New York City.  “Staying hydrated will not only help our bodily functions, but also help improve our mood and energy levels,” Lal said.

 

Rest

Whether you are on the road or taking a train, the journey to and from your destination may make it difficult to get enough shut-eye. Prioritize sleep while traveling by aiming to get at least the recommended seven hours of rest each night.

“Getting enough rest is essential to be able to regulate your stress and channel healthy coping mechanisms,” Vasan said.

 

Give yourself some positive self-talk

The unanticipated changes you may experience during your travel journey can feel overwhelming, but remember that it’s out of your control. Don’t be too hard on yourself.

“Tell yourself that your emotions right now are completely valid. Engaging in positive self-talk can uplift your mood and decrease stress,” Duke said.
